Why a Resistor for LED Lights is Necessary
When I first started experimenting with LED lights, I quickly learned that using a resistor is crucial for their proper functioning. Without a resistor, the LED can draw too much current, leading to overheating and, ultimately, failure. I remember the first time I tried to connect an LED directly to a power source; it lit up brilliantly for a second before burning out. This experience taught me the importance of controlling the current flowing through the LED.
In my journey, I discovered that resistors help to limit the current to a safe level, ensuring that the LED operates efficiently without damage. Each LED has a specific forward voltage and current rating, and using a resistor allows me to match these requirements with the power supply I have. By calculating the appropriate resistor value, I can enjoy the bright, vibrant light of the LED without the worry of it burning out prematurely.
Another significant reason I appreciate using resistors is their role in extending the lifespan of my LED lights. With the right resistor in place, I’ve seen my LEDs last much longer than those I initially connected without one. Understanding LED Basics
Before diving into resistors, I found it essential to understand how LEDs work. LEDs require a specific voltage and current to operate effectively. If I don’t provide the right amount of current, I risk burning out the LED or significantly reducing its lifespan. This is where resistors come into play.
Why Do I Need a Resistor?
In my projects, I realized that resistors help limit the current flowing through the LED. Without them, LEDs can draw too much current and fail. Using a resistor ensures that my LED operates within its safe limits, allowing for optimal brightness without overheating.
Calculating the Right Resistor Value
I learned that calculating the right resistor value is crucial. The formula I use is:
\[
R = \frac{V_s – V_f}{I}
\]
Where:
- \(R\) = resistance in ohms (Ω)
- \(V_s\) = supply voltage (the voltage of the power source)
- \(V_f\) = forward voltage of the LED (usually found in the LED specifications)
- \(I\) = desired current in amperes (A)
For instance, if my LED has a forward voltage of 2V and I’m using a 9V power supply, aiming for a current of 20mA (0.020A), I would calculate as follows:
\[
R = \frac{9V – 2V}{0.020A} = 350Ω
\]
This calculation has saved me from countless mistakes, ensuring I choose the right resistor.
Types of Resistors I Can Choose From
When selecting a resistor, I noticed several types available:
- Carbon Film Resistors: These are affordable and good for general purposes. They work well for most LED projects.
- Metal Film Resistors: I prefer these for precision applications. They have lower tolerance levels and are more stable over time.
- Wirewound Resistors: Although more expensive, I find them suitable for high-power applications. They can handle higher wattages without overheating.
Wattage Rating
I’ve learned that wattage rating is just as important as resistance value. The resistor needs to handle the power without burning out. I use the formula:
\[
P = I^2 \times R
\]
Where \(P\) is the power in watts (W). For my 350Ω resistor at 20mA, I’d calculate:
\[
P = (0.020A)^2 \times 350Ω = 0.14W
\]
I usually choose a resistor with at least double the wattage rating to be safe, so a 0.25W resistor works perfectly for my needs.
